social.dalanmendonca.com is now live!
After nearly two decades of farming the digital lands of big tech, I decided to rebel and embrace the IndieWeb, own my data and go POSSE. This site is my social media home where I post, toot and beep. Posts are then synced to other networks. As an avid technologist, this is my little rebellion against the suffocating norms that prevail.
What is the IndieWeb? It’s a movement for small, personally maintained websites instead of using mass platforms like Facebook, Instagram, etc. What is POSSE? It stands for Publish on Own Site Synchronize Everywhere, where you own your media/content by posting it on your own domain first, and synchronizing it elsewhere.
Right now posts are automatically sent to Mastodon and Bluesky. (Re)Posting to Twitter and Threads is manual. This was enough for me as a version 1. There is no synchronizing back of mentions or notifications. That felt like a feature because it reduces the amount of attention this consumes.
As a bonus, I’ve also imported liberated all my posts from Facebook, Twitter, and Instagram into a searchable archive for keeps. I think the Instagram archive isn’t imported properly but who cares ¯\_(ツ)_/¯
Stack details for geeks:
- Next.js
- React
- TypeScript
- Tailwind CSS
- PostgreSQL
- Neon
- Drizzle ORM + Drizzle Kit
- Vercel
- Github
- Codex
Aesthetic is loosely inspired by status.lol, which is gorgeous!